"Artistic Japan / A Monthly Illustrated Journal of Arts & Industries / conducted by S. Bing"

Artistic Japan was a journal published in French, German, and English for Europeans who were interested in learning more about the culture and artistic style of Japan. Publisher Siegfried Bing was passionate about introducing Japanese art to Europe, and some even credit him with naming the Art Nouveau movement that also took inspiration from Japanese art. The publication ran from 1888-1891.
